Hello there fellow tempers.
I have an issue trying to downgrade my N3DS from 11.0 to *you know which version* using hardmod.
I managed to dump'n'flash and so on, as described over at Plailect's. His sysupdater shows me a button prompt, then stuck on HAX INIT screen. So far I've tried 3 entrypoints (homemenu, browser, OOt), entering and exiting other apps, system format. No luck.
Just to clear things, I'm a patient type, but seeing things went saame route countless times tired me a little.
Anyway, got a few questions.
1 - can system format actually rewrite NATIVE_FIRM back to original state? Sounds madness, but you'll never know these days...
2 - how in a world we can confirm that it really gets rewritten to 10.4? Any homebrew capable of checking this out?
3 - what are my options for now? Any other sysupdater to try out?
I saw something changed at github for svchax, so maybe I should just wait for big sceners to release updated version of sysupdater?
Thanks in advance, guys!

Once in homebrew launcher via your entrypoint, but before you open PlaiSysUpdater, first open the ftp server that is on the default list of homebrew in the launcher. Exit out of the ftpserver and then run PlaiSysUpdater, it should now go past the HAX INIT.

Edit: Super ftpd II Turbo its called, at least that has worked for me on a few where I;ve had similar issues. Don't exit homebrew launcher in between apps.

Well, after flashing patched dump back again, setting up menuhax via browserhax, I got a first shot hit.
So far I've learned (this should be added to downgrade guide) - under any circumstances, you should NOT format system after you flash your hybrid firmware.
So thank you all for your help, case closed.
